What is Ethereum?
What is Ethereum? Ethereum is an open-source, decentralized blockchain platform that enables developers to build and deploy distributed applications (DApps). It was created by Vitalik Buterin in 2013 and launched in 2015. It utilizes smart contracts and decentralized finance (DeFi) applications, providing an autonomous, secure, and trustless platform for transactions. Ethereum’s smart contracts have the potential to revolutionize a number of industries, such as finance, supply chain management, and voting systems.

How Does Ethereum Work?
At its core, Ethereum is an open-source, distributed network of computers that work together to sustain a communal database termed the blockchain. This system, known as the Ethereum Virtual Machine (EVM), is powered by a cryptocurrency named Ether. Unlike traditional centralized platforms, where one entity manages the information and infrastructure, Ethereum functions on a peer-to-peer basis, meaning no single entity is in control of the whole network. Every participant in the network has a copy of the blockchain, ensuring transparency, security, and immutability of the recorded transactions.
An integral part of Ethereum’s functionality is its capacity to enact smart contracts. These are self-executing deals with the provisions of the contract written into code. The EVM processes and executes these smart contracts, guaranteeing that the specified conditions are met and the transactions are carried out automatically. This eliminates the need for middlemen and minimizes the prospect of fraud or manipulation. Smart contracts on Ethereum can be employed for a wide array of applications, such as digital identity authentication, supply chain management, and decentralized finance.
In addition to smart contracts, Ethereum also enables the construction of decentralized applications (dApps). These are programs that operate on the Ethereum network and are not maintained by any central power. Rather, they are regulated by the consensus of the network participants. dApps can make use of Ethereum’s robust infrastructure to provide secure and transparent services, like decentralized exchanges, lending platforms, and prediction markets. By exploiting blockchain technology and the decentralized nature of Ethereum, these applications provide a novel way of interacting with digital services, removing the requirement for intermediaries and empowering peer-to-peer transactions.

What is Decentralized Finance (DeFi)?
Decentralized Finance, otherwise known as DeFi, is revolutionizing the manner in which monetary transactions are conducted. In contrast to traditional financial systems that are centralized and managed by a single entity, DeFi employs smart contracts on the Ethereum platform to allow peer-to-peer transactions without any need for middlemen. This decentralization offers more transparency, security, and access to financial services. Through DeFi, individuals can engage in various financial activities such as lending, borrowing, trading, and investing, all from their own digital wallets. By eliminating the need for intermediaries such as banks, DeFi opens up a world of possibilities for individuals to take greater control of their finances and partake in a truly inclusive financial system.
